Phyllis Anne Mulligan (Age 85)

Passed away Friday, June 24, 2016. Born on Valentine’s Day on Long Island, NY in 1931 to Frederick and Eleanor Menke. She graduated from Adelphi University in 1952, where she met her husband, Richard. They married on May 6, 1956, moving to Iowa, Texas, and finally settling here in Maryland. Phyllis worked for 12 years for Maryland – Social Services. She served as a dedicated Smithsonian docent upon retirement. She is survived by her loving husband, Dick; son Matt and wife Barbara and grandsons, Matthew and Daniel; daughter, Leslie; and son, Rick and wife Edna Armendariz and granddaughter, Alexandra. Phyllis was kind and caring, with a warm, nurturing nature. An avid bridge player, she also loved to write, especially about her global travels. As a talented artist, she created unique ceramic pieces for grandchildren. She was the heart of her family.
